North America's largest metal forming, fabricating, welding and finishing event heads to Orange County Convention Center in October 2024. FABTECH provides a convenient "one stop shop" venue where you can meet with world-class suppliers, see the latest industry products and developments, and find the tools to improve productivity, increase profits and discover new solutions to all of your metal forming, fabricating, welding and finishing needs.

A new report by the Boston Consulting Group (BCG) predicts that the next decade will see “more robots where factory works used to be.”
The research, released today, shows that a cheaper and more efficient robotic workforce will cut manufacturing costs for corporations in the U.S. Read Post
